How to remove the body?

So, let’s talk about taking off the body of this truck.

It’s actually held in place by clips on the top and underneath it.

Without the batteries, the truck weighs about 15 kilos and it’s crafted in red lexan material.

Another cool feature is the full roll cage included in the design, which can be removed for a different look or for maintenance purposes.

Just so you know, the model’s got a length of 93 cm and a width of 50 cm.

RC car parts features

Alright, let’s break down the RC car parts details.

The 200 amp ESC HobMax 5 is a beast, ready to handle 3S to 8S batteries.

Then we’ve got the Hobbywi 56 113 5 brushless motor boasting a mighty max torque of 32.50 kilos.

This setup rocks features like an aluminum receiver box, a sturdy 4mm metal plastic chassis, and a versatile 155x96mm adjustable battery tray.

Among the other cool components are metal drive shafts, an aluminum motor plate, and a mix of plastic and metal mounts, plus a slick sway bar set and adjustable turnbuckles..
